WORTHINGTON, Ky. — According to reports from the FADE Drug Task Force, Beverly Reed 43, of Worthington, Ky. was arrested Wednesday evening on multiple drug charges.

According to reports, FADE worked in conjunction with the Worthington Police Department, acting upon a narcotics search warrant in the 400 block of First Avenue in Worthington, Ky. The search resulted in the arrest of Reed, and being charged with three counts of first-degree trafficking in a controlled substance.

Authorities said an investigation preceded the search, and also included a series of search drug buys out of the residence by the FADE Task Force officers. Multiple oxycodone pills and evidence drug activity were discovered and seized by officers.

Reed was arrested and transported to the Greenup County Detention Center.
